The different types of wills that can be granted in Spain are the following:
- Holographic will: This type of will is one that is written by the testator's own hand and does not require the intervention of a notary. For it to be valid, it must meet certain requirements such as the date, the signature, and the identification of the testator.
- Open will: The open will is one that is made before a notary, where the testator expresses their last wishes verbally or in writing. It is the most common type of will in Spain and the one that offers the greatest security and legal guarantees.
- Closed will: This type of will consists of delivering a sealed envelope to the notary with the document written by the testator. The notary keeps the envelope until the moment of the testator's death and opens it in the presence of the heirs and witnesses.
- Military will: This type of will is for persons who are in a situation of war or military operations. It is made before a military officer and applies in the event of death in the line of duty.
- Maritime will: This type of will is for persons who are at sea and is made before the captain of the ship or before a notary on the coast.

The process for making your will begins with the request for the necessary data to grant it, which are:
- First and last names,
- date of birth,
- names of the grantor's parents,
- marital status, name of the spouse if married,
- profession,
- address,
- DNI number,
- names of the children if they exist,
- names of the siblings in case of no descendants.

All that remains is for you to appear at the said notary on the day of the appointment with your national identity document, and finally, proceed to the signing of the will.
At that moment, the notary will ensure that the testator is in full use of their mental faculties and that the content of the will complies with current legality. Once the will is signed, it is kept at the notary and registered in the Register of Acts of Last Will.
